A rounded sans with monoline strokes and generously softened terminals throughout. The construction leans geometric with smooth, continuous curves and minimal contrast, producing an even, steady texture in text. Counters are open and circular, joins are clean, and curves are drawn with a slightly squarish, contemporary rounding that keeps forms crisp rather than bubbly. Spacing reads balanced and unforced, supporting clear letter separation and consistent rhythm across upper- and lowercase as well as numerals.
It performs well in interface typography, product labeling, and signage where clarity at a range of sizes is important but a softer tone is desired. The smooth, rounded skeleton and open counters also suit brand systems, packaging, and headline or display use when a modern-yet-friendly impression is needed.
The overall tone is warm and approachable while still feeling contemporary and utilitarian. Rounded endings and simplified shapes give it a friendly, informal voice that stays neat and controlled, making it feel suitable for modern interfaces and everyday messaging.
The design appears intended to deliver straightforward readability with a softened, contemporary personality. By combining geometric structure with rounded terminals and monoline consistency, it aims to feel neutral and efficient without looking cold.
Distinctive details include a rounded, open “G” with a clear interior bar, a softly hooked “J,” and numerals that maintain the same rounded, monoline logic (notably the oval “0” with a diagonal slash). The ampersand is compact and simple, matching the font’s restrained, functional character.
